Crazy Aged Tyrant Stinks
"Operation: C.A.T.S." is the 1st story in the 1st episode of Season 2 of Codename: Kids Next Door. It first aired on October 3, 2003 on Cartoon Network, and was the first appearance of the Crazy Old Cat Lady.

Summary[]
Numbuh 4 is mistaken for a cat by an old lady after being stuffed in a kitty costume from his dispute with Numbuh 3.
Plot[]
The episode begins at the Sector V Treehouse. Nigel and Hoagie are working on something while Kuki is playing with her cat doll, Mr. Huggykins, who is constantly saying, "I love you," and Kuki says she loves him back. Wallabee grows tired of it and asks the rest of the team to get her to stop. Hoagie asks Kuki to help him and Nigel. Wallabee goes up to the cat and says that "real dolls should be able to fight". He punches it a few times and it continuously saying, "I love you". Finally, Wallabee punches Mr. Huggykins and it instantly stops into silence. As Wallabee is glad that Mr. Huggykins had stop, the head then falls off, which Abigail teases that Wallabee will be in trouble when Kuki finds out about this incident. Wallabee begins to panic and tries to fix Mr. Huggykins. While Kuki is helping Nigel and Hoagie building some invention, she turns to see Wallabee and Mr. Huggykins being together where latter waves and exchanges smile to them before going back to work. A frustrated Wallabee berates Mr. Huggykins for making this situation, but he accidently rips another part of Mr. Huggykins, much to his shock and horror. Kuki turns around to see Mr. Huggykins again, but only sees, horrified and distraught, Wallabee taping a really damaged Mr. Huggykins where he anxiously chuckles as its head falls off. Wallabee tried to reassures Kuki that he'll fix Mr. Huggykins up, before he accidentally places it on the C.A.T.U.H.P.L.U.N.K. (Chucks Alotta Things Up High Powered Largely Using Nebulized Ketchup), despite Hoagie's warnings to not do so. Mr. Huggykins is then launched into the sky and is destroyed by a passing airplane that rains down some foams. Sector V looks up at the sky as Mr. Huggykins foam rains down on them before looking at Kuki, who still looks up and sadly mourns for the loss of her beloved cat doll, then glares at Wallabee with fiery angry eyes, baring her fang-like teeth, she growls and snarls at him in a fit of rage. Abigail, as she predicted, teases the frightened Wallabee again by saying that he is indeed busted now.
Eventually, Kuki forces Wallabee to dress up as Mr. Huggykins (much to the rest of Sector V's amusement) to make up for destroying the stuff animal. Kuki keeps hugging Wallabee, but he refuses to say, "I love you", which Mr. Huggykins would always say after he is hugged everytime. Kuki tries again to get Wallabee to say "I Love You" again at her tea party. Wallabee is still in a bad mood and Kuki asks him one more time if he will say "I Love You" back then Kuki didn't realize she poured too much tea in the cup causing it to overflow and spill on Wallabee causing him to scream in pain by the hot tea and Kuki thinks he is dancing. Kuki then tries to make Wallabee say "I Love You" again by hugging him harder which Wallabee refuses making Kuki angry and she keeps hugging him harder and harder, hoping he'll say, "I love you", but Wallabee continues to refuse to say it and eventually says "Never!". This makes Kuki sad and she drops Wallabee while crying. As Wallabee stomps out, he accidentally steps on the C.A.T.U.H.P.L.U.N.K. and is hurled into the air. Nigel notices he's heading for the Crazy Old Cat Lady's house.
While the Cat Lady is caring for her cats, she notices Wallabee has landed in her house and wants to keep him as her pet. Wallabee tries to tell her that he's a boy, but she doesn't listen. Back at the Treehouse, the team is getting ready to rescue Wallabee, but Kuki refuses to go with them because she's still mad at Wallabee for destroying Mr. Huggykins and refusing to say, "I love you" when she hugged him and not play with her. Back at the Cat Lady's house, Wallabee tries to escape by using a ball of yarn to escape the house, but then three of the cats grab on to Wallabee's yarn and won't let him escape. Once Wallabee tells the cats to get off his yarn, the cats get angry and hisses at him then Wallabee hisses back, causing the cats to attack him until Crazy Old Cat Lady breaks up the fight between Wallabee and the three cats and say they will always live together in her house forever. The team arrives to save Wallabee and keep the cats distracted with a K.A.T.N.I.P.P.U.H. They grab Wallabee and take off in the S.K.Y.C.L.A.W.. The Crazy Old Cat Lady grows furious and the cats form into a massive Cat Monster, who chase after the S.K.Y.C.L.A.W. The Crazy Old Cat Lady manages to grab Wallabee and pulls him towards her grasp. Before Wallabee is about to pulled into the Cat Lady's grasp, he tells the team to save themselves and also Kuki that he apologizes her for what he did to Mr. Huggykins earlier. Suddenly, Kuki arrives on the scene (who overheard Wallabee's apology) and demands the Crazy Old Cat Lady give him back. Crazy Old Cat Lady intimidates Kuki about wanting him back and even goads her to take it if she wants. Kuki remains unfazed and summons her toys with the T.O.A.S.T.I.E.. Many toys shoots the Cat Monster and Wallabee is freed from her grasp, reunites and then rescued by the Sector V. Wallabee thanks Kuki for saving him and Kuki gives him a big hug. When she does this, Wallabee finally says "I love you" in his best Mr. Huggykins' voice without second thoughts and a happy Kuki wants him to say it again, but he just replies, "Don't press your luck", much to Kuki's dismay.
The cats reform and resume chasing the S.K.Y.C.L.A.W. Nigel orders Hoagie to take the S.K.Y.C.L.A.W. to Level 72 of the Treehouse, which he does. The S.K.Y.C.L.A.W. flies up to Level 72 and the Cat Monster follows them. The Cat Monster lands on the C.A.T.U.H.P.L.U.N.K., hurling the Crazy Old Cat Lady and her cats into the sky where they all fall down with the Crazy Old Cat Lady getting stuck on the board. After being freed, the Cat Lady is forced to dress up as Mr. Huggykins rather than Wallabee. Kuki first served tea to one of the cats and hugs the Cat Lady hoping she would say "I love you" and she ends up saying "I Love You" making Kuki happy and wants her to say it again.

Series Continuity[]
- This is the debut episode of recurring villain, Crazy Old Cat Lady.
- On the back cover of the magazine Numbuh 5 is reading, there is a picture of the boyfriend helmet that Lizzie used to brainwash Numbuh 1 in "Operation: L.I.Z.Z.I.E.".
- Numbuh 2 is flying the S.K.Y.C.L.A.W. previously used in "Operation: P.I.A.N.O.".
- It is revealed in this episode that there are at least 72 levels in the Sector V Treehouse.
- Mr. Huggykins only appears again once during the series, in "Operation: R.E.C.R.U.I.T.".
